
Green Tea comes from the same tea plant as Black Tea, Camellia Sinensis, but unlike Black Tea, is not oxidised and therefore the colour of the leaf is preserved. Rather than oxidising, Green Tea is usually withered then either steamed or pan-fired to stop the oxidisation process.
